ftp.ntua.gr:/debian/dists/stretch/main/installer-i386/20170615+deb9u9/images/cdrom/xen/?C=M&O=D
Icon  Name                                                                    Last modified      Size  
[DIR] Parent Directory - [   ] vmlinuz 12-Jul-2020 20:49 3.5M [   ] initrd.gz 12-Jul-2020 20:49 37M [TXT] debian.cfg 12-Jul-2020 20:49 6.1K
Apache/2.2 Server at debian.noc.ntua.gr Port 80